Checking system-performance,
usage of cpu percentage,checking ideal state use of some commands those commands are sar,vmstat,iostat,etc
file system status,checking file system,
And take the back-up using ufsdump,ufsrestore,tar,cpio,dd,etc,
Sharing nfs server,
mounting client side directries,
To install packages,patches.
